About

Janne Myrdal is a Republican member of the North Dakota Senate representing District 19, having taken office in her current district on December 1, 2022. Born May 4, 1962, in Skien, Norway, she was first elected to the North Dakota Senate in 2016, representing District 10, and was re-elected in 2020 before moving to District 19.
